Scott D. is an accomplished professional in the field of risk analytics and business intelligence, currently serving as Senior Manager of Global Risk Analytics at The AES Corporation since August 2021. Prior to this role, Scott held the position of Manager of Global Risk Analytics at the same company, demonstrating a strong upward trajectory in expertise in analytics. With previous experience as Manager of Business Intelligence & Analytics at Emera Energy and Senior Business Systems Analyst at Nova Scotia Power, Scott has cultivated a robust background in analytical systems. Scott began their career as a Systems Analyst at the Canada Revenue Agency. Educationally, Scott D. holds a Master of Computer Science and a Bachelor of Computer Science with a focus on Information Systems, both earned from the University of New Brunswick.
This person is not in the org chart
This person is not in any teams
This person is not in any offices